97,195 I guess the best strategy tidbits I use are make sure to always get mosquitos (the dart-shaped bugs that fly diagonally from the top), they move the board UP a row when hit. The beetles never go up the extreme far left or right columns, so you're always safe from them in the extreme lower left & right corners. Always keep your area (dark grey area) mushroom-free. If a millipede head reaches the bottom, it starts going UP & stays in the grey area, in addition, NEW heads start coming in from the side. With mushrooms there things can get really prickly.

Well it's last-minute but heres some strategy for the newcomers- 1. Probably the most basic strategy- in early waves, wait for 2 missile paths to cross & take em out with a single shot. 2. In higher waves it's essential to determine where a missile is going to hit, i.e. whether or not it'll hit a city or your base. Many times missiles will hit to the immediate left or right & not do any harm whatsoever. Learn to extrapolate the missile paths to see if they'll hit anything. 3.Hit smartbombs/cruise missiles directly dead-on center- any deviation & they'll avoid your shot explosions. 4.
